The Impact of Data Breaches
Data breaches, including the Kayla Dodds Leak, can have severe and long-lasting effects. These impacts can be categorized into several areas:
- Financial Loss: Unauthorized access to financial information can lead to identity theft, fraudulent transactions, and significant financial losses.
- Reputation Damage: The release of sensitive information can tarnish an individual's reputation, affecting personal and professional relationships.
- Emotional Distress: Victims of data breaches often experience emotional trauma, including stress, anxiety, and a sense of violation.
- Legal Consequences: Depending on the nature of the leak, legal actions may be taken against the perpetrators, but the process can be lengthy and complex.
These impacts underscore the importance of robust cybersecurity measures and data protection policies.
Preventive Measures for Data Protection
To mitigate the risk of data breaches, individuals and organizations can implement several preventive measures:
- Strong Passwords: Use complex, unique passwords for different accounts and consider using a password manager.
- Two-Factor Authentication: Enable two-factor authentication (2FA) for an extra layer of security.
- Regular Software Updates: Keep all software and applications up to date to protect against known vulnerabilities.
- Data Encryption: Encrypt sensitive data to ensure it remains secure even if accessed by unauthorized parties.
- Educational Awareness: Conduct regular training sessions to educate employees and individuals about cybersecurity best practices.
By adopting these measures, the risk of falling victim to a data breach can be significantly reduced.

Case Studies and Real-World Examples
To better understand the implications of data breaches, it is helpful to examine real-world examples. Here are a few notable cases:
| Case | Year | Impact |
|---|---|---|
| Equifax Data Breach | 2017 | Affected 147 million people, resulting in significant financial losses and legal actions. |
| Yahoo Data Breach | 2013-2014 | Impacted all 3 billion user accounts, leading to a $117.5 million settlement. |
| Marriott Data Breach | 2018 | Exposed the data of 500 million guests, resulting in a $123 million fine. |
These cases illustrate the widespread and severe consequences of data breaches, emphasizing the need for vigilant cybersecurity practices.

What should I do if I suspect my data has been compromised?
+If you suspect your data has been compromised, take immediate action by changing your passwords, enabling two-factor authentication, and monitoring your financial accounts for any unusual activity. Additionally, report the incident to the relevant authorities and seek support from cybersecurity experts.
How can organizations prevent data breaches?
+Organizations can prevent data breaches by implementing strong security measures, such as encryption, regular software updates, and employee training. Compliance with data protection regulations and conducting regular security audits are also essential steps.
